Fast and practical method for underwater stereo vision calibration based on ray-tracing.
This study introduces a new underwater refractive camera model for accurate calibration in large scenes. The method achieves high reconstruction accuracy below 0.02 mm, even with sparse data.

Background:
- Standard camera models struggle with underwater light refraction.
- Accurate calibration is crucial for underwater scene reconstruction.
Purpose of the Study:
- To propose an accurate and convenient calibration method for large underwater scenes.
- To address the limitations of perspective camera models in underwater environments.
Main Methods:
- Developed an underwater refractive camera model.
- Utilized refraction coplanarity constraints for initial parameter estimation.
- Employed co-point constraints for nonlinear optimization, simplifying existing approaches.
Main Results:
- Achieved reconstruction accuracy below 0.02 mm in a 200m x 200m field of view.
- Demonstrated effectiveness in large-scale underwater environments.
- Showcased equal effectiveness with sparse calibration data.
Conclusions:
- The proposed underwater refractive camera model enables accurate and convenient calibration.
- The method offers significant improvements in reconstruction accuracy for underwater applications.
- This approach simplifies the calibration optimization process.
